Nigeria has experienced civil war (some will prefer it called Nigeria - Biafra war on the claim of two nation in the battle of dependence), and the trauma still lives. In separate views, records still recount over three (3) million people lost their lives both through the instrumental application of hunger measure and wide extermination in 1967 - 1970 war. 

Despite some practical measures (Setting up Youth Corps, 3Rs: reconstruction, rehabilitation, and reconciliation, £20 pounds refund etc.) in place to absorb the shock and trauma, the major nations (Biafra, Oduduwa and Arewa) that makes up the country Nigeria are still battling to see selves in separate entity but full force at the centre has been suppressing rising pressures especially since Northern extraction leader, General Mohammedu Buhari (presently President Mohammadu Buhari) took over power in 2015.

Different agitating groups have crop up to the rise of different opinions. The most in attention are The Indigenous People of Biafra, IPOB, in opinion for the restoration of Biafra with their unrelenting leader, Mazi Nnamdi Kanu. IPOB as popularly called is officially branched across more than hundred countries, using Radio Biafra station licensed in London and extremely connected to social media mainly Facebook and twitter. 

On October 18, 2015, it was reported that Mazi Nnamdi Kanu had been arrested in Lagos State by Department of State Security and was later charged to court. From Magistrate Court to High Court, Kanu was severally given unconditional discharge in a same competent court of jurisdiction but the executive played on the Judiciary and refused the bails for further detention. This heightened momentum of the agitation as Judiciary was ignored their verdict as an independent organ, Kanu gained recognition from international spectators. Fortunately, Kanu was granted bail on stringent conditions mostly to watch his health, 20 months later.

Now, the same executive has started pressing for re-arrest of the same leader on grounds of bail conditions. And things keep getting twisted as Executive keep doing work of the Judiciary. 

The call for war is getting attention by day as another independent force leader, Asari Dokubo has declared to retaliate any action to re-arrest aforementioned leader of IPOB. [WIKIPEDIA] 
The right of people to self-determination is a cardinal principle in modern international law (commonly regarded as a jus cogens rule), binding, as such, on the United Nations as an authoritative interpretation of the Charter’s norms. It states that a people, based on respect for the principle of equal rights and fair equality of opportunity, have the right to freely choose their sovereignty and international political status with no interference.

The concept was first expressed in the 1860s and spread rapidly thereafter.

During and after World War I, the principle was encouraged by both Vladimir Lenin and Woodrow Wilson.

Practical position of Buhari on SELF-DETERMINATION in recent time 
_____________________________________________________________________

During his last address in United Nations' Assembly speech, Buhari said: “Mr. President, as we engage in these annual debates, we need to remind ourselves of the principles that led to the founding of the United Nations. Among those are peaceful coexistence and self-determination of peoples. In this context, Mr. President, the unresolved question of self-determination for the Palestinian people and those of Western Sahara, both nations having been adjudged by the United Nations as qualifying for this inalienable right must now be assured and fulfilled without any further delay or obstacle.

  “The international community has come to pin its hopes on resolving the Palestinian issue through the two – states solution which recognises the legitimate right of each state to exist in peace and security. The world has no more excuses or reasons to delay the implementation of the long list of Security Council resolutions on this question. Neither do we have the moral right to deny any people their freedom or condemn them indefinitely to occupation and blockade.”
